Obama pens an essay on the situation today: "Throughout American history, it’s only in response to protest that the political system has even paid attention to marginalized communities," he said. "But eventually, aspirations have to be translated into specific laws and institutional practices — and in a democracy, that only happens when we elect government officials who are responsive to our demands." "The bottom line is this: if we want to bring about real change, then the choice isn’t between protest and politics. We have to do both," "Change would be most impactful at the local level. The elected officials "who matter most" when it comes to reforming police departments and the criminal justice system work as state, city and county officials." Voter turnout in these local races is usually pitifully low, especially among young people — which makes no sense given the direct impact these offices have on social justice issues, not to mention the fact that who wins and who loses those seats is often determined by just a few thousand, or even a few hundred, votes,." Think about the specific changes we want for their local criminal justice system and police department. The more specific the demands are, the harder it will be for elected officials to just "pay lip service." “It’s natural to wish for life ‘to just get back to normal’ as a pandemic and economic crisis upend everything around us, but we have to remember that for millions of Americans, being treated differently on account of race is tragically, painfully, maddeningly ‘normal’

Detroit was painfully slow to adapt to the changing consumer market, and the oil crisis in the 1970s and early 1980s. They failed to recognize the threats from Japan and Europe. There was more and more demand for affordable, versatile, and fuel efficient cars. Detroit continued to design and produce heavy, expensive gas guzzling cars...loaded with "options" that consumers paid extra for. The massive layoffs, soon followed.....
